  • @jhhwingnut It is (was) state law that dictated you could not open carry a loaded gun. Unloaded open carry was legal up until the first of this year. Now all forms of carry are illegal almost everywhere (except when exempted by a CCW permit) because Jerry Brown passed the law banning unloaded open carry.

  • @jhhwingnut No, In CA a hunting license is considered a license to carry a firearm when in transit to/from a hunt and while participating in a hunt. This is one of the few exceptions to the no-carry law.
